Is marketing and advertising at odds with a sustainable life?
It is honest to say the romance among promoting and sustainability is a elaborate 1 with accusations of the market encouraging overconsumption on one hand and ‘greenwashing’ – on the other – therefore often masking the industry’s likely to be a optimistic force for alter.
The standard premise of promoting is developed all-around the customer guarantee of shopping for a thing to clear up our emotional, relationship or existential complications – an method that is fuelling a materialistic angle to the detriment of our organic methods and alleviating the soaring weather troubles.
Fossil gasoline firms are also noticed to be allocating billions every year to promoting and promoting campaigns that request to rebrand their company identity as “climate-friendly”, in accordance to a current renewable energy report.
The need to have for clear marketing nonetheless extends much past the electrical power sector, as all brand names are beneath growing pressure to adapt to weather pressure. Most Gen Z consumers believe that providers have a accountability to make the world a better spot – and they want to see action.
A regular online advert marketing campaign emits a staggering 5.4 tonnes of carbon dioxide – which is extra than double of what an normal particular person emits in a calendar year according to investigate conducted in Spain by FECYT, a Spanish basis for science and technological innovation.
The field is knowledgeable of the need to improve. Advertising has a important job to play in shifting consumers’ attitudes and values toward deciding on sustainable products and solutions and caring for the natural environment by means of creative strategies.
Meanwhile, the climate difficulties are positioning additional concentrate on the ecosystem, sustainability and governance (ESG) metrics by the working day. All-around 90% of main US corporations now issue company sustainability reports outlining their ESG apply.
Several ESG rankings companies now exist to assess and score the ESG disclosure, these types of as Sustainalytics, Institutional Shareholder Services, and MSCI, and we are viewing ESG scores marketed by scores companies to intrigued stores.
With reporting and scores constructions continuing to evolve, advertisers and clients need to embrace transparency in their strategies and take an active guide on sustainability by supporting environmental and social changes.
